When You Need Custom Shape Windows

Homeowners often come to us when they realize their unique architectural features are failing or when they want to improve the energy efficiency of their home without losing its distinct character. If you are in Oakland Park and notice any of the following, it is time to have a professional look at your windows:

  • Fogging between the panes: If you see moisture or a milky haze inside your arched or geometric window, the seal has failed. This is a common issue in our humid Florida climate, and it reduces the energy efficiency and clarity of the glass.
  • Drafts or water intrusion: If you feel air coming in around the frame of your custom-shaped window or notice water pooling on the sill during heavy rain, the structure is no longer secure. This can lead to rot in the surrounding wall framing if left unaddressed.
  • Difficulty operating: If your custom window is designed to open and the hardware is binding, grinding, or sticking, the frame may have shifted over time. This is a security risk and a daily frustration.
  • Outdated or inefficient glass: Many older homes in the area have single-pane custom windows that provide no insulation against the Florida heat. Upgrading to modern, impact-rated custom glass can significantly lower your cooling costs and improve comfort.
  • Visual distortion: If your view looks warped or wavy, the glass quality may be poor, or the installation may be causing stress on the pane. We ensure that every window we install is set correctly to maintain a clear, distortion-free view.

The Challenge of Custom Geometry

Installing a custom shape window with Oversized Glass Panels is an exercise in precision. A rectangle is forgiving. An arch, a triangle, or a polygon is not. When we replace a custom window, we are not just swapping a piece of glass. We are integrating a new, engineered unit into an existing structure that may have settled over the last several decades. In Oakland Park, we frequently work with homes built in the mid-to-late 20th century. These structures have their own quirks.

Our technicians measure every opening twice. We do not rely on the original blueprints or the previous window’s measurements because those are often inaccurate or outdated. We look at the condition of the rough opening, the state of the surrounding masonry or wood framing, and the specific requirements for impact resistance in our region, including options for Architectural Grilles & SDLs. Custom Shape Windows Pricing in Oakland Park

Pricing for custom windows varies based on the shape, the size, and the performance requirements of the glass. Because every project is unique, we do not have a one-size-fits-all price list. However, we believe in transparency. When we provide a quote, it is the final price. We do not add surprise fees for materials or labor after the fact.

Window Type Estimated Price Range (Installed)
Small Geometric Accent (Triangle/Trapezoid) $1,200 – $1,800
Arched or Radius Window $1,500 – $2,800
Large Custom Polygon/Combination Unit $2,200 – $3,500+

These ranges are estimates for standard installations. Factors that can influence the final cost include the need for structural framing repairs, the requirement for high-velocity hurricane zone impact glass, and the specific finish or hardware options you select. Is it cheaper to repair or replace a custom shape window?

Often, if the frame is sound and only the glass has failed, a repair is possible, but this depends on the manufacturer and the type of seal failure. However, if the frame is rotting, leaking, or outdated, replacement is usually the more cost-effective long-term solution.
